Lee Brice nominated for "New Male Vocalist" by The Academy of Country Music

By My Country Space

Interactive fan voting begins today

Nashville, Tenn. (January 21, 2013) – Award-winning singer/songwriter Lee Brice has been honored with a nomination for “New Male Vocalist” by The Academy of Country Music.  For the fifth year in a row, fans can voice their choice at VoteACM.com orGACtv.com/ACM.  Voting begins today, Monday, January 21, 2013 at noon ET.  Lee’s current single, the poignant “I Drive Your Truck” is his fastest charting single to date.  After only two weeks of airplay, the song quickly landed in Billboard's Top 30 and currently sits at #16.  The New York Times described it as "an electric, overpowering song…Mr. Brice sang it vigorously."  Lee’s brother, Lewis, plays the lead role in the heart-rending video for the song.

The moving single comes on the heels of his two consecutive platinum number one hits, “A Woman Like You” and “Hard 2 Love”, both of which were named in Billboard’s “Top 50 Country Songs of 2012” and are included on his current sophomore release HARD 2 LOVE (Curb Records). The collection was named one of The New York Times' Top 10 Albums of 2012 and honored by iTunes as part of its Best of 2012 feature as the “Top Breakthrough Country Album of the Year”.

The 48th Annual Academy of Country Music Awards will be televised LIVE from the MGM Grand Garden Arena in Las Vegas Sunday, April 7, 2013 at 8:00 PM ET.

About Lee Brice:
South Carolina native, Lee Brice’s platinum certified “Hard To Love” is the second consecutive number one single off his sophomore album on Curb Records by the same name. Its lead single “A Woman Like You” set the pace, earning platinum certification and chart-topping status. Brice’s previous studio album LOVE LIKE CRAZY’s title track spawned Billboard’s most played country song of 2010 and it still holds the record for the longest-charting song in the history of Billboard’sHot Country Songs chart. Billboard again recognized Brice as a songwriter for the most played country song of 2011, “Crazy Girl,” which also earned him a 2012 ACM Award for "Song Of The Year." Brice’s name can be found in the writing credits for additional hits recorded by country stars including Garth Brooks, Jason Aldean, Tim McGraw, Kenny Chesney, Blake Shelton and more. Garth Brooks'"More Than A Memory," which Brice co- wrote, became the first song on Billboard's Hot Country Songs chart to debut at number one.

CURB RECORDS ADDS ANOTHER #1 TO ITS CATALOG OF HITS WITH LEE BRICE’S “HARD TO LOVE”

By My Country Space

BRICE’S SECOND CONSECUTIVE #1 HIT THIS YEAR

Nashville, TN (October 29, 2012) -- Celebrating its 50th Year as one of the industry’s leading independent record companies, Curb Records adds yet another #1 record to its catalog with Lee Brice’s “Hard To Love,” topping the Billboard Country Song chart. Marking the 433rd #1 hit in the 50 years since Curb first opened its doors, “Hard To Love” is Brice’s second consecutive chart-topper this year and is rapidly approaching platinum status in digital sales.

Penned by hit songwriters Billy Montana, Ben Glover and John Ozier, “Hard To Love” follows Brice’s #1 breakthrough hit, “A Woman Like You,” from his highly regarded sophomore album, Hard 2 Love, which also took home the “Song of the Year” award at the 2012 SESAC Nashville Music Awards, last night.

“This has been an incredible year for both Curb Records and Lee Brice,” commented Jeff Tuerff, Curb Records VP/Marketing. “With an ACM award for Song of the Year (“Crazy Girl,”), a CMA Nomination for New Artist of the Year and two number one singles under his belt, Lee has firmly cemented his position as one of the hottest new artists in country music.”

About Curb Records
Celebrating its 50th anniversary, Curb Records is one of the world’s leading independent music companies. Owned and operated by Mike Curb since 1962, Curb Records has achieved 433 number one records, over 1,500 hundred Top Ten records and charted over 4,500 total records. Today’s roster includes some of the top names in Country, Christian and Pop/Rock music. Curb Records was honored as Billboard Magazine’s 2001 Country Music Label of the Year and Radio & Records Magazine’s 2005 Overall Gold Label of the Year.

LEE BRICE SCORES CMA’S 2012 NEW ARTIST OF THE YEAR NOMINATION; BRICE GETS NEWS AFTER HOSTING CMA’S 2012 BROADCAST AWARDS PRESS C

By My Country Space
46th Annual CMA Awards Show to be held Thursday, Nov. 1, 2012
 
Nashville, Tenn. (Sept. 5, 2012) - It’s been a phenomenal year so far for Curb Records recording artist Lee Brice.  This morning, Lee received the news that he is nominated for CMA “New Artist of the Year.”  The nomination comes as Lee is also celebrating the success of his third major hit, “Hard To Love”, which is climbing the charts at #14 and sold an incredible 560,000 units in digital sales. “Hard To Love,” from Brice’s breakthrough album of the same name, is the follow-up single to Brice’s #1 hit, “A Woman Like You,” which is already Platinum having sold over 1.2 million digital downloads.

Known as one of Nashville’s top songwriters for a number of years, today’s CMA nomination is recognition of Lee’s outstanding talent as an artist.  “I can’t even begin to express how good it feels to receive this nomination today,” said Brice. “It’s an honor, especially in the company of these other hard-working artists. I just feel so blessed.”

Mike Curb, Chairman of Curb Records, congratulated Brice on his nomination. “We knew when we signed Lee that he was both an amazing songwriter and a very talented performer. We’re extremely proud that he is on our label.  He deserves this recognition.”

Brice received the news of his CMA nomination this morning immediately after hosting a press conference at CMA headquarters in Nashville to announce the 2012 CMA Broadcast Award Personality and Radio Station of the Year, as well as the finalists for the 2012 CMA National Broadcast Personality of the Year.

The 46th Annual CMA Awards will be broadcast live from the Bridgestone Arena in Nashville, Thursday, Nov. 1 (8:00-11:00 PM/ET) on the ABC Television Network.

About Lee Brice
Hard 2 Love is the highly-anticipated follow-up album to Brice’s 2010 debut release, Love Like Crazy. Love Like Crazy’s title-track was named Billboard’s #1 song of the year for the entire year of 2010.  In 2011, Eli Young Band’s hit, “Crazy Girl,” co-penned by Brice, was Billboard’s #1 song of the year and in 2012 won the prestigious ACM Song of the Year award.  Both of these songs along with the current hit single, “Hard To Love” are co-published by Curb.

Nashville, TN (April 17, 2012) – Lee Brice’s single, “A Woman Like You,” has officially been certified Gold by the RIAA for sales of over 500,000 digital downloads. The hit single also rocketed to the #1 spot last week on both Billboard Hot Country Songs and Mediabase charts and currently resides in the Top 5 on the iTunes Country Songs chart.  “A Woman Like You,” is the lead single from Brice’s forthcoming Curb Records album, Hard 2 Love, due out April 24.

“A Woman Like You,” penned by Johnny Bulford, Phil Barton and Jon Stone, resonates with both men and women alike.  The heartwarming yet honest song is a man’s response to his wife’s question about where he’d be if he hadn’t met her.  Brice commented on the lyrics, “The girl in the song asks, ‘What would you do if you never met me?’ And the guy goes, ‘You want to know the truth? I’d probably be doing just what I was doing then, looking for you.’ He’s walking a thin line there for a minute, but then he’s able to hook it to say something every woman wants to hear…I think people dig it because the guy is being pretty darn honest.”
